Two Early Christian reliquaries from Split

Arsen Duplančić

Sažetak

A small stone reliquary and a capsella reliquiarum originally from
Split and dated to the Early Christian era are published herein. The
capsella bears an inscription with the name of St. Severus, who
was previously unknown in the hagionymy of Split. It has been
assumed that its arrival in Split may be linked to Bishop John of
Ravenna and the donation of part of Diocletian’s Palace for the
diocesan seat by Severus the Great. Additionally, the seal of the
exarch Paul from the early seventh century and certain questions
tied to the Church of St. Matthew are considered.
